1. Product Overview
OpenAudio L2H-1202/1204 is a dual-channel audio line matching transformer module designed to convert low-impedance (4Ω/8Ω) amplifier outputs into standard 70V/100V constant-voltage outputs, with up to 120W output capacity per channel.
The device is widely used in commercial broadcasting and background music systems, effectively solving challenges such as long-distance transmission and multiple speaker parallel connections.
This device adopts a standard 1U rack-mounted structure with an industrial-grade shielded chassis, featuring low audio loss and high operational stability. It is widely used in shopping malls, hotels, office buildings, campuses, and industrial parks for public broadcasting systems. It is a core supporting device for implementing true constant-voltage audio distribution.

2. Key Features
- Dual-channel independent operation: Each channel is fully isolated with a Max output capacity of 120W, supporting stereo or dual-zone applications without interference.
- Dual voltage mode switching: Supports standard 70V and 100V constant-voltage outputs for flexible deployment based on distance and speaker configuration.
- High-fidelity, low-loss design: Audio-grade transformer core with insertion loss <1dB and flat frequency response, ensuring accurate sound reproduction without noticeable distortion or low-frequency attenuation.
- Standard rack installation: 1U rack-mount design compatible with all 19-inch racks, enabling clean installation and efficient space usage.
- Industrial-grade reliability: Full metal shielding minimizes electromagnetic interference and ensures stable 24/7 operation.
- Easy wiring and maintenance: Removable Phoenix connectors with clearly defined input/output sections for quick installation and servicing.
3. Technical Specifications
3.1 Electrical Specifications
| Parameter | Specification |
| Number of Channels | 2 / 4 channels (independent isolation) |
| Maximum Output Power per Channel | 120W (70V / 100V line) |
| Maximum Input Voltage | 32Vrms |
| Output Voltage Levels | 70V / 100V (selectable) |
| Audio Insertion Loss | <1dB |
| Frequency Response | 70Hz–15kHz (±1dB, at 1W output) |
| Compatible Input Impedance | 4Ω / 8Ω |
| Minimum Load Impedance (70V mode) | ≥40Ω |
| Minimum Load Impedance (100V mode) | ≥80Ω |

5.4 Load Requirements
- 70V mode: ≥40Ω per channel
- 100V mode: ≥80Ω per channel
- Do not operate without load
6. Application Scenarios
6.1 Voltage Mode Selection
- 70V: short distance (<500m), dense speaker deployment
- 100V: long distance (500–1000m), wide-area coverage
6.2 Wiring Recommendations
- Input side: shielded cable
- Output side: 1.5–4mm² depending on distance

10. Engineering Notes (Critical Operation Guidelines)
The input power must not exceed the transformer’s rated power (120W per channel). For reliable long-term operation, it is recommended to operate within 70–85% of the rated capacity.
